Courtside Bar & Grill

Open for Curbside or Delivery, 11am-2pm

2511 N Court St, Ottumwa, Iowa, 52501

641-226-5002

Courtside Bar & Grill, where the grill is always on!

Other Local Companies

Pella Regional’s Medical and Walk-In Clinic in Ottumwa
First Resources Corp.
Appanoose Rapids
Coal Palace Cafe and Books